Yesterday there was an feature in the Daily Press about Quilts of Valor, with emphasis on the part my local guild has taken in this activity. I can't seem to copy and paste the link, but you can go to: dailypress.com then put the word quilts in the search box.

My little group of four has finished nine quilts for the guild project. We will have our March bee in a few days, to make yet another Quilt of Valor.

My quilting class @ the senior center I attend makes these quilts. Two Sundays ago I attended a Blessing of these quilts. There were 165. They were combined from other participating senior centers in the area. It was a very moving ceremony. AND a sight to see.

Nana .......hoping the time will soon come that there is NO longer a need for these quilts.....( Whose quilting teacher is also "Pat" an angel)
